Most photographs that Northeast Ohio railfans made of Ohio Central 4-6-2 No. 1293 were made on its former home rails, which are now operated by Genesee & Wyoming.
By the Pacific-type owned by Jerry Jacobson made three visits to the Cuyahoga Valley Scenic Railroad, that last of which occurred in September 2012.
The first excursion of that visit occurred on Sept. 8 and ran from Rockside Road Station to Indigo Lake.
It carried those passengers attending the CVSR’s 40th anniversary gala held at Hale Farm and Village.
Shown in the cab are Mark Perri (left) and engineer Tim Sposato.
